Transaction 30f1364b91b94191d47a50ff26dce3fb59462e72aa731e9cd452d98f7cf65371
1 Input
1 Output
-
30f1364b91b94191d47a50ff26dce3fb59462e72aa731e9cd452d98f7cf65371:0
- value
- 20597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82fff454fbf6fbd23b89813450b0be657a4995e8 OP_EQUAL
- address
- 3DdgPWLpFoH6YJWVAf4fvtYzatXeA9Eme4